An Advanced Certificate in Environmental Chemistry for Climate Change equips students with the advanced knowledge and practical skills needed to understand and address the complex chemical processes driving climate change. The program delves into crucial areas like greenhouse gas analysis, atmospheric chemistry, and pollution remediation.
Learning outcomes typically include a comprehensive understanding of climate change science, proficiency in advanced analytical techniques used in environmental chemistry, and the ability to interpret and model environmental data related to climate change. Graduates will possess the skills necessary to design and execute environmental monitoring programs and contribute effectively to climate change mitigation and adaptation strategies. This includes expertise in carbon sequestration and sustainable chemistry.
The duration of an Advanced Certificate in Environmental Chemistry for Climate Change varies depending on the institution, but generally ranges from several months to a year of intensive study. The curriculum usually includes a blend of theoretical coursework, laboratory sessions, and potentially, fieldwork or research projects focusing on pollution control and environmental sustainability.
